[help] Mail icon?

I am a new OSX user, and I have figured out that Mail.app doesnt check your mail unless its open, which means the dock icon doesnt update either. That really bothers me. Is there a way for the dock icon to check the email and update periodically?

I managed to create an automator workflow that checks the mail, then closes Mail, but I dont know how to run it periodically.

Sorry. I don't know of any other solution. If you're using GMail, you could download the GMail Notifier.

But if you want to do it my way, just drag Mail into the Login Items in Accounts in System Preferences, and it'll open automatically at launch, and will check your mail every few minutes (I believe the default is five minutes. You can change it in the General pane in Mail Preferences).
